Olga Kubacka's Obituary
Olga L. Kubacka, 95, of Stafford Springs, CT, wife of the late John Kubacka, passed away on Sunday, June 10, 2012. She was born in Stafford Springs, CT, daughter of the late Kazimer "Jack" and Marya (Hocaluke) Laskow. Olga and her husband owned and operated the Singer Sewing Center on Main St. in Stafford Springs for 20 years. She was a member of St. Edward Parish and Ladies Guild, the Stafford Senior Center, the Golden Tones, and was a volunteer for many years at Johnson Memorial Hospital. Olga is survived by her daughter, Shirley Russell; son-in-law, Robert Brozek; 5 grandchildren; 6 great grandchildren; and a sister, Lillian Parson. She was predeceased by her daughter, Ann M. Brozek; son-in-law, William Russell; and brother and his wife, Thomas and Doris Laskow. A Mass of Christian Burial will be held on Monday, June 18, 2012 at 10 A.M. at St. Edward Church, 55 High Street, Stafford Springs, CT. Burial will follow in St. Edward Cemetery, Stafford Springs, CT. Introvigne Funeral Home, Inc., Stafford Springs, CT, has care of the arrangements.
